FN53 GWA is a 2003 Skoda Fabia in Blue with a 1,198c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 14 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 64.3%.
Across all 2003 Skoda Fabia models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.1% with a typical mileage of 65,642 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Skoda Fabia f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 104,456 recorded failures. If you're considering buying FN53 GWA,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Skoda Fabia typically stays on UK roads for around 26 years. At 23 years old, this Skoda Fabia is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
